MotoGp 09/10 demo in Feb

Capcom has today announced that MotoGp 09/10, which is due for release in March, will have a demo available a month before its release which is currently set at 31st March.

The demo will be available on the XBLA and PSN.

Capcom have also stated that two pieces of DLC will be available for free shortly after the games launch.

The first pack will contain the 800cc bike class, which will include all of the bike, rider and team liveries. It will also contain the new tracks for the 2010 MotoGP season, including Silverstone and Balatonring in Hungary.

The second pack will include all the bike, rider and team livery updates for the 600cc and 125cc bike classes.
